OMSCo's 'Year of the Bat'

We worked with Fresh Communications to develop and implement a broadcast campaign (combining both radio and TV outreach) for the Organic Milk Suppliers Cooperative (OMSCo), promoting their 'Year of the Bat' initiative. The initiative aimed to raise awareness that OMSCo, working with the Bat Conservation Trust, were holding a series of activities on their organic farms to help increase awareness that bats are an endangered species.

The initiative was supported by wildlife TV presenter Kate Humble and her involvement, together with our media advisory ‘Kate Humble On Why She’s Backing the Bat’, attracted a number of high-reaching BBCs and commercial stations and enabled us to set up a series of back to back radio interviews. The broadcast agenda for the day included 14 BBCs and 5 commercial networks, incorporating a live interview with with Ed Stagg at BBC Midlands Hub and Heart Watford & Hemel.

In order to target a key audience of mums/parents for OMSCo and maximise the audience reached, we set up a live TV interview with BBC Breakfast at 8.20am. The dual approach of radio and TV tactics ensured we secured 20 broadcast opportunities with an AVE figure of over 10 times the initial investment.
